One of the most common mistakes is dispensing an otic medication instead of a/an A. ear-nose-throat medication. B. pain medication. C. ophthalmic medication. D. ear medication.

Respuesta :

C. ophthalmic medication



The most common form of medications for ear and eye problems are in drops. When the pharmacists dispense medications for the eyes or ears, they must double check the labels to prevent errors, specially because (the type of) antibiotics used for infections of the eyes and ears are similar.
